Term
Complete Blood Cell Count (CBC) |
|
Definition
| A number of test that analyze the different components of blood |
|
|
Term
Erythrocyte Sedimentation Rate (ESR) |
|
Definition
| The measurement of the rate that erythrocytes settle in anticoagulated blood. |

Term
| Partial Thromboplastin Time |
|
Definition
| A test that measures the function of specific pathways and systems of clot formation. |

Term
| Red Blood Cell Morphology |
|
Definition
| A blood test that provides information about the number and shape of Blood spread over microscope slide. AKA- Blood Smear |
